The Stormont Executive is meeting today to discuss plans to accelerate the return of children to the classroom. 

Peter Weir wants all primary school pupils back by March 22 with all secondary school children back after the Easter holidays on April 12.

It follows calls for an emergency mental health strategy to put in place to help young people deal a range of issues - including loneliness - as a result of the pandemic.
